NCP730BMTADJTBG - onsemi

Description: Output Voltage: 1.2 V to 24 V; Operating Input Voltage Range: 2.7 V to 38 V; Capable of Sourcing 200 mA Peak Output Current; Low Shutdown Current: 100 nA typ.; Very Low Quiescent Current: 1 uA typ.; Low Dropout: 290 mV typ. at 150 mA, 3.3 V Version; Output Voltage Accuracy ±1%; Power Good Output (Version B); Stable with Small 1 uF Ceramic Capacitors; Built−in Soft Start Circuit
